Base noun form. Refers to tobacco products, commonly cigarettes. Used in contexts like buying or smoking. Example: 『たばこを吸う』 (tabako o suu, 'to smoke cigarettes').

Cultural Note

In Japan, smoking is regulated, and you'll often see designated smoking areas. When buying cigarettes, you might hear 『たばこをください』 (tabako o kudasai, 'cigarettes, please'). Note that smoking in public places is restricted.
